Output faf6cd74aa85b3f68508a69bb4ac2e40e89071c0cceabd75dddd509c09de915f:14

value
39987520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ec0f086bfc00b761047a71ee1c90e1e61e0da9 OP_EQUAL
address
3JNDh71deVpWmPMfdJSDMSR54XPBoJxn6V
transaction
faf6cd74aa85b3f68508a69bb4ac2e40e89071c0cceabd75dddd509c09de915f
spent
true